U.S. President Donald Trump made a statement before his meeting with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u regarding whether he would allow Israel to attack Iran again, saying, "I would allow them to strike ballistic missile facilities. As for nuclear facilities, I would say no immediately. If Iran continues its missile programs, we will strike again."

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u and U.S. President Donald Trump met at a critical summit. U.S. President Donald Trump welcomed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u at the door.

Before their meeting, Trump and Netanyahu faced the cameras and answered questions from journalists.

OPENLY THREATENED IRAN

In his statement regarding Iran, Trump said, "If Iran continues to develop its missile program, I support a swift attack on Iran. If they continue their nuclear program, the attack should happen immediately."

The U.S. President stated, "I’ve heard that Iran is trying to regain strength. If that’s the case, we will need to hit them."

WHAT HAD HAPPENED?

The war that started in June between Iran and Israel also involved the U.S., with U.S. President Donald Trump announcing that they had conducted airstrikes on three nuclear facilities in Iran: Fordo, Natanz, and Isfahan.
